Randomized controlled clinical trial to compare erandmool-amlak churna with neosporin powder in umbilical cord care.

Tilak Ayurved Mahavidyalaya ,Pune1 site in 1 country60 target enrollmentStarted: February 1, 2023Last updated:

Study Overview

Brief Summary

Neonatal sepsis is the most important cause of morbidity and mortality.Though modern medicine is progressive but drugs used in umbilical sepsis in neonates has too much side effects so to establish the importance of Ayurvedic concepts and remedies related to Nabhinal paricharya,this study is selected.

Eligibility Criteria

Ages
1.00 Day(s) to 28.00 Day(s) (—)
Sex
All

Inclusion Criteria

  • All Full term neonates Willing of parents.

Exclusion Criteria

  • Neonates having pain or swelling or any inflammation sign at umbilical region.
  • Neonates admitted in NICU.
  • Non willing parents.
  • Neonates having congenital defects or who have been resuscitated.

Outcomes

Primary Outcomes

Fall of umbilical cord without any inflammation and discharge.

Time Frame: baseline,3days,5days,7days,15days.

Secondary Outcomes

  • Serous or any other discharge , inflammation after falling of umbilical cord.(15 days)
